Driver facing DUI charges following Route 38 crash causing bruised heart, broken bones for another
An Eau Claire man is facing charges after police say his vehicle struck another vehicle head-on, causing the other driver serious injuries.
Seth D. Heist, 18, was charged with felony aggravated assault by vehicle while under the influence, two misdemeanor DUI counts and one misdemeanor count of drug paraphernalia possession following a Jan. 31 crash on Route 38 in Center Township.
Police said Heist crossed the center lane in his vehicle and hit a car head-on, causing a bruised heart, broken vertebrae and three broken ribs for the person driving that vehicle.
It appeared Heist had fallen asleep as there was no attempt to stop, police said.
Police found a MUHA MEDS THC box in Heist’s vehicle. Police said a blood test showed THC in his system.
Both drivers were transported to Allegheny General Hospital, PIttsburgh.
Heist’s preliminary hearing is not yet scheduled.
